Question:

 

I am interested in selling on Amazon but I have a few questions related to it.

 

Before that let me brief you about how selling on Amazon works. So I will buy inventory from a manufacturer wholesale and either Amazon or some other service would deliver it to Amazon’s warehouse. When I receive any order my inventory would be delivered to the buyer from Amazon’s warehouse.

 

Is this business model Halal? Please note that I cannot specify the exact date of delivery to the buyer I can just give them the approximate date

 

 

In the name of Allah, the Most Gracious, the Most Merciful

 

Answer:

 

There are specified times for selling and buying. This means that the transaction should take place after the selling has been proposed, the buying has been agreed and the sale hence concluded after been agreed upon.

 

ولا تصح حتى تكون المنافع معلومة والأجرة معلومة وما جاز أن يكون ثمنا في البيع جاز أن يكون أجرة في الإجارة

والمنافع تارة تصير معلومة بالمدة كاستئجار الدور للسكنى والأرضين للزراعة فيصح العقد على مدة معلومة أي مدة كانت وتارة تصير معلومة بالعمل والتسمية[1]

 

When the commodity has been agreed and the price has been agreed the sale has become concluded. The above-mentioned business model is halaal as it pertains to presenting an item for sale on Amazon and then the price is set or presented for the product. This then will lead to the interested buyer submitting and transferring the desired amount via electronic transaction online[2].

 

The money is transferred, and the product is sent to the intended buyer through means of post or parcel delivery. This buying and selling transaction is complete and concluded. The people who carry the items between the two places are carriers working for another company, for example, postal or parcel services who work on their own accord – they are employed by a third party to pass on your item as a third company as that is their general rule.
